NPI #
3 Edmund D Pellegrino Rd
Stony Brook, NY, 11794-9460
302648
NY
Physician Assistants & Advanced Practice Nursing Providers
Nurse Practitioner
Adult Health
363LA2200X
Stony Brook, NY, 11794-1008
Stony Brook, NY, 11794-0001
3 Edmund D Pelligrino Road
3 Edmund D. Pellegrino Road
Stony Brook, NY, 11794